Technical description: Burner ignited (hot water operation)
What causes this fault?
This is a normal status message indicating that your boiler has successfully lit the burner to heat the water in your cylinder. It shows that the system is operating exactly as it should be to provide you with hot water. No physical fault has occurred, and the boiler is simply confirming its current task.
